Mount Crow is a 893 m high mountain in Marie Byrd Land in West Antarctica . It looms in the Ford Ranges immediately east of Mount McClung .
It was mapped by participants in the United States Antarctic Service Expedition (1939–1941). The Advisory Committee on Antarctic Names named him in 1966 after Lieutenant J. L. Crow of the United States Navy , officer on duty at Byrd Station in 1963.
